First Steps Charging the Battery The following chart explains CHARGE lamp status. CHARGE lamp Blinks On Flickers Description Battery charging. Battery fully charged. • The battery is not inserted correctly. Remove the battery and reinsert it into the battery charger so that the battery is lying flat. • The ambient temperature is not suited to charging. Charge the battery indoors with an ambient temperature of 5 °C to 35 °C (41 °F to 95 °F) before use. • The battery is faulty. Stop charging immediately, unplug the charger, and take both the battery and charger to your retailer or Nikon-authorized service representative. 3 Remove the battery and unplug the charger when charging is complete. B Notes on the Battery Charger • The supplied battery charger is for use only with the Rechargeable Li-ion Battery EN-EL12. • Be sure to read and follow the warnings for the battery charger on page iii before using the battery charger. B Notes on the Battery • Be sure to read and follow the warnings for the battery on page iii and the section, "The Battery" (A 150), before using the battery. • If the battery is not used for an extended period, recharge it at least once every six months and completely exhaust it before returning it to storage. C AC Power Supply To power the camera continuously for extended periods, use an AC Adapter EH-62F (available separately from Nikon; A 147). Do not, under any circumstances, use another make or model of AC adapter. Failure to observe this precaution could result in overheating or in damage to the camera. 15
